Strawberry Cobbler

Fresh strawberries are tossed with sugar and cinnamon before being layered under a sweet biscuit crust to make this Strawberry Cobbler. If you’re a fan of classic strawberry shortcake, this berry-filled dessert is going to thrill you. This cobbler is loaded with strawberries and then topped with a generous cinnamon sugar crust that is both buttery and flaky while never becoming soggy, even after a day or two in the refrigerator. I like to top each serving of Strawberry Cobbler with fresh Vanilla Bean Whipped Cream or Homemade Ice Cream. Apricot Dump Cake

Apricot Dump Cake is a tasty dessert that is perfect for any day of the week. Apricot Pie Filling with a crunchy almond and buttery cake mix topping.  Pineapple Dump Cake has been my go-to for an easy dessert for years and years. When I spotted apricot pie filling at the grocery store, I knew it would make a great dump cake. What is Dump Cake? Dump cake is a super simple dessert recipe where the ingredients are just dumped into the baking dish with no mixing required.
